I did it, you probably did it, and now your kids are most likely doing it:  begging and pleading for a puppy.  It seems to be a normal part of life that everyone goes through when a child, and a situation that most, if not all, parents deal with on a regular basis.

If you’ve bought your kids a Nintendo DS, you may get some relief with the new Discovery Kids:  Puppy Playtime, Dogz, or one of the Nintendogs!  I’ve never played any of these, but I sure wish that I had one of these games when I was going through my ‘puppy phase’.

 

Discovery Kids:  Puppy Playtime:   lets you raise and train your very own rescue puppy/dog and eventually take on 30 missions through various worlds.  Rated E for Everyone.

Dogzraise a puppy without having to pick up after it, train it, and choose from over 40 dogs and 18 different breeds; great for youngsters.  Rated E for Everyone.

Nintendogs: comes in several breed games (Chihuahua and Friends, Labrador and Friends, Dachshunds, Dalmatian, and Best Friends) that allows you to train, raise, and is suited for all dog lovers.  Rated E for Everyone.

 

Any of these games may just quiet those pleads, if only for a short while, but may give you some time to give the thought of adding a canine to your household seriously.
